The Limnological Survey of Major Reservoirs in Korea (1) : Lake Okjong

The limnological survey of Lake Okjong was conducted for one year from June 1993 to May 1994 on the monthly basis. The loading of phosphorus, nitrogen and organic carbon from the watershed into the lake were monitored at the main inflowing sites. Secchi disc transparency, epilimnetic chlorophyll a, total nitrogen, total phosphorus concentration and primary production were in the range of 1.3∼4.0 m, 2.4∼18.7 mg Chl/m^3, 1.25∼2.87 mgN/l, 7∼65 mg P/m^3, 325∼2,113 mg C/m^2/day, respectively. TN/TP atomic ratio varied from 129 to 443. N/P ratio decreased in summer because phosphorus concentration was higher than in winter, while nitrogen did not vary much. The seasonal succession of phytoplankton was distinct. In winter and spring, diatoms, Aulacoseira granulata var. angustissima and Aulacoseira italica were dominant while cyanobacteria, Microcystis sp., M.ichthyoblabe, Phormidium sp. and P. valderianum var. tenuis were dominant in warm seasons. The dominant zooplankton species were Thermocyclops taihokuensis in warm seasons while Bosmina longirostris were dominant in cold seasons. The organic carbon, nitrogen and phosphorus content of lake sediment were 8.0∼14.8, 0.59∼0.71, 1.14∼1.87mg N/g, respectively. The sediment of Lake Okjong can be classified as oligohumic based on C/N ratio. The total phosphorus loading from the watershed and fishfarm were estimated to be 2.7 g P/m^2/yr, which far exceeded the critical loading for eutrophication. The organic carbon loading from the watershed and primary production were determined to be 998t C/yr, 6,348t C/yr, respectively. Most of organic carbon was contributed by autochthonous primary production of phytoplankton. Trophic state of Lake Okjong can be classified as eutrophic.
